The annual Creations for Charity livestream with Beyond the Brick will be happening this weekend. It’ll be held on Saturday, November 29 at 12pm-12am EST. They’ll be hosting an awesome giveaway where you have the opportunity to win the new LEGO Star Wars UCS Death Star (75419). For every $5 you donate to the campaign, you’ll get one entry. Entries will be accepted until November 30 at 11:59pm EST. If you’re new to the LEGO community, Creations for Charity is an all-volunteer nonprofit organization that hosts a year fundraising event that runs from October-November where builders all over the world can donate custom build to sell and raise money to buy LEGO sets for underprivileged children during the holidays. The Winter Village theme has grown into a popular and much beloved seasonal product family; with each year’s new releases eagerly awaited by LEGO fans. Winter Village has the special quality of being a “cross-over” theme in that it often incorporates subjects from other adjacent themes into a holiday context. My winter village layout circa 2023 (5 x 3 mils compatible baseplates 32x32) One need not look any further than this year’s release of the Star Wars 40806 Gingerbread AT-AT Walker for evidence of this crossover affinity! However, my interest in the Winter Village theme is, of course, focused on trains! My Winter village layout circa 2025 at an exhibition at the museum of natural history in Ottawa, Canada (6 x 3 mils compatible baseplates 32x32) For several years, our family has replaced a traditional Christmas tree for holiday decoration with a winter village-themed layout, complete with a customized holiday train...

Sorting and storing LEGO are not new topics on BrickNerd—or to anyone who has gotten tired of digging through giant bins of loose LEGO bricks to find that one missing cheese slope. Everyone has different sized collections, different sorting styles, and different needs. Though I highly recommend checking out the other articles on container options, budget storage, and even using peanut butter jars! View fullsize Zip bags View fullsize Plastic bins View fullsize Silverware dividers Wasted space between bins My personal preference for sorting and storing LEGO is a mix of Akro-Mils small parts drawers sitting on top of my workplace with IKEA Alex drawers underneath. The biggest issue I run into is how best to subdivide the Alex drawers while still keeping things accessible. I’ve used silverware dividers, various premade plastic bins, and just plain old plastic bags. These work… ish. I’ve never been happy with how much wasted space...

Today’s guest article comes from BrickNerd patron Wayne Tyler. We’ve featured Wayne’s work many times, especially his thoughtful architectural builds. Today, he shares the story behind a microscale challenge that reshaped his approach to design. A Warm Welcome to the LEGO World Most builders start their LEGO journey in childhood. I started mine at 50. That late beginning changed the way I entered the LEGO community, wandering into it completely unprepared for how welcoming it would be. The LEGO community is a special place for me. I did not have LEGO as a kid. I first encountered LEGO as an adult in 2016. I built my first MOC in 2017. Though an extreme noob, I was openly welcomed into the community everywhere… from LEGO brand store employees who helped me with advice on where to find sets which were no longer in the store, to the local LUG whose members answered newbie...

The LEGO Insiders Weekend is over, we can now preview this week’s Black Friday 2025 shopping event. The flagship set for this year is the LEGO Icons Star Trek: U.S.S. Enterprise NCC-1701-D (10356). The set has 3,600 pieces and will retail for $399.99. It marks the first time that LEGO has made a set for the Star Trek franchise. When you purchase the set from November 28 – December 1, you can also get the Type-15 Shuttlepod (40768) gift with purchase set. If you were saving to get the Enterprise, you will be glad to know that LEGO will be bringing back some of the promo sets from the LEGO Insiders Weekend including the Mini Knight’s Castle (40775) and the Hot Chocolate Stand (40776). The price requirements for both are the same, $250 and $170, respectively. There is also a LEGO Card Game Set (5010018) with a purchase of $65 in...
